EDITORS COMMENTS
This evocative black and white portrait captures the electrifying energy and charisma of jazz legend Dizzy Gillespie as he performs at the Downbeat Nightclub in New York City during the 1940s. Taken by renowned photographer William Paul Gottlieb, this image is a testament to the golden age of jazz and the vibrant nightlife scene that thrived on Manhattan Island during this era. Gillespie, an influential figure in the development of bebop jazz, is seen here in the midst of a dynamic duet with fellow musician Arnett Cobb. The two men, deep in concentration, exchange musical ideas through their instruments, their expressions reflecting the intensity and passion of their performance. The photograph captures the intimate and smoky atmosphere of the nightclub, with the warm glow of the stage lights illuminating Gillespie and Cobb as they engage in their musical dialogue. The image is a poignant reminder of the crucial role that jazz music played in American culture during the 20th century, and the indelible impact that figures like Dizzy Gillespie had on the art form. This photograph is a valuable addition to the rich cultural heritage of jazz, and a testament to the enduring allure of live music performances. William Paul Gottlieb's masterful composition and use of light and shadow bring this iconic moment to life, offering a glimpse into the past and a reminder of the power of music to connect and inspire.
